MLB Ticket Pricing and Seating Categories Comparison

When considering "What MLB Games Are On Right Now?", understanding ticket pricing and seating categories is paramount for making informed decisions. Prices fluctuate based on the teams playing, the day of the week, the significance of the game (e.g., playoff implications), and the proximity to the field. The 2025 MLB season will continue this trend, with premium matchups commanding higher prices.

Seating Category Description Typical 2025 Price Range (Per Ticket) Ideal For
Dugout/Field Level Seats directly behind home plate or along the first/third base lines, offering the closest view of the action. $150 - $500+ Die-hard fans, those seeking the ultimate immersive experience.
Club Level Seats offering a great view with access to exclusive indoor lounges, premium food and beverage options, and climate-controlled comfort. $100 - $300 Fans looking for comfort, amenities, and a more upscale experience.
Infield Reserve Seats located in the upper deck or further back along the baselines, providing a good panoramic view of the entire field. $50 - $150 Families, groups, and fans wanting a solid view without the premium price tag.
Outfield Reserved Seats in the outfield sections, often offering a more relaxed atmosphere and sometimes unique views of the cityscape or stadium architecture. $30 - $100 Casual fans, budget-conscious attendees, and those who enjoy the outfield energy.
General Admission/Bleachers Open seating areas, often in the upper decks or outfield, providing the most affordable option. $15 - $50 Budget travelers, students, and fans prioritizing the game over specific seating.

Fan Challenges and Solutions for MLB Ticket Purchasing

Fans often encounter challenges when trying to answer "What MLB Games Are On Right Now?" and secure tickets for the 2025 season. One common issue is the fear of purchasing fraudulent tickets. A robust solution is to always buy from reputable ticketing platforms that offer buyer protection and verification services. Another challenge is the dynamic pricing of tickets, where prices can skyrocket for popular games. To combat this, fans can utilize price alert features on ticketing sites or consider purchasing tickets for less in-demand games or during the week, which often present better value. Understanding stadium layouts and sightlines is also crucial; reviewing stadium seating charts and fan reviews before purchasing can prevent disappointment with obstructed views. For the 2025 season, mobile ticketing is becoming the standard, so ensuring your smartphone is charged and you have the correct ticketing app downloaded is a simple yet effective preparatory step for a smooth entry.

Popular Matchups and Stadium Experiences

Certain matchups consistently generate high demand. The classic rivalry between the Chicago Cubs and the St. Louis Cardinals at Busch Stadium or Wrigley Field is always a prime ticket. Fans attending these games should be aware of the unique traditions and atmospheres each park provides. For the 2025 season, we anticipate continued investment in fan amenities. Teams like the Philadelphia Phillies at Citizens Bank Park are known for their diverse culinary offerings, while the Seattle Mariners at T-Mobile Park often feature spectacular views of the Puget Sound. Planning around these specific game day elements can elevate the entire experience.
